Syllabus of the lecture course Practical basics of scientific work (B130P16)

 

The course gives information on the basics of scientific practice in modern experimental biology. It is designed for students that intend to study experimental biology specializations. The basics of research practice, planning of experiments, methods of their evaluation, principles of laboratory work, guidelines for writing protocols and ethical rules will be described in detail. Participants will be informed about useful techniques of mining in scientific databases and handling with these data as well as about scientific contribution preparation (poster and presentation, scientific paper), including bachelor and master thesies. to thesis  preparation will be discussed in detail.


Requirements for getting credits:
Exercises on the searching, processing and presentation of bibliographic and scientometric data, preparation of the scientific manuscript.
